#6556b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6556b2 is composed of 39.6% red, 33.7%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.3% cyan, 51.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 249.8 degrees, a saturation of 37.4% and a lightness of 51.8%. #6556b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#caacff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#6556b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030306 is the darkest color, while #f8f8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#6556b2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7c8c is the less saturated color, while #320afe is the most saturated one.
